Summary
Concerning disclosure of contributions from political committees to other political committees.

History
Date | Chamber | Action |
---|---|---|
2020-01-13 | House | Senate Rules "X" file. |
2020-01-13 | House | By resolution, reintroduced and retained in present status. |
2019-04-28 | House | By resolution, returned to Senate Rules Committee for third reading. |
2019-03-11 | House | Executive session scheduled, but no action was taken in the House Committee on State Government & Tribal Relations at 8:00 AM. |
2019-03-07 | House | Public hearing in the House Committee on State Government & Tribal Relations at 8:00 AM. |
2019-02-21 | House | First reading, referred to State Government & Tribal Relations. |
2019-02-20 | Senate | Third reading, passed; yeas, 33; nays, 14; absent, 0; excused, 2. |
2019-02-20 | Senate | Rules suspended. Placed on Third Reading. |
2019-02-19 | Senate | Placed on second reading by Rules Committee. |
2019-02-01 | Senate | Passed to Rules Committee for second reading. |
2019-01-30 | Senate | Minority; without recommendation. |
2019-01-30 | Senate | SGTE - Majority; do pass. |
2019-01-30 | Senate | Executive action taken in the Senate Committee on State Government, Tribal Relations & Elections at 8:00 AM. |
2019-01-18 | Senate | Public hearing in the Senate Committee on State Government, Tribal Relations & Elections at 1:30 PM. |
2019-01-16 | Senate | First reading, referred to State Government, Tribal Relations & Elections. |
